随着科技的飞速发展,军事领域也在不断变革。其中,增强现实(AR)技术在军事领域的应用尤为引人注目。本文将深入探讨AR技术在军事变革中的作用,以及未来可能面临的挑战。
一、AR技术在军事领域的应用
1. 战场态势感知
AR技术可以帮助士兵实时了解战场态势,提高战场生存能力。通过AR眼镜,士兵可以清晰地看到战场上的敌人、盟友、地形等信息,从而做出更快速、准确的决策。
# 假设的战场态势感知代码示例
class Battlefield:
def __init__(self):
self.enemies = []
self.allies = []
self.terrain = []
def update_info(self, enemy_info, ally_info, terrain_info):
self.enemies.append(enemy_info)
self.allies.append(ally_info)
self.terrain.append(terrain_info)
def display_info(self):
for enemy in self.enemies:
print(f"敌人位置:{enemy['position']}")
for ally in self.allies:
print(f"盟友位置:{ally['position']}")
for terrain in self.terrain:
print(f"地形信息:{terrain['type']}")
2. 指挥控制
AR技术可以帮助指挥官更直观地掌握战场情况,提高指挥效率。通过AR设备,指挥官可以实时查看地图、兵力部署等信息,快速下达命令。
# 指挥控制代码示例
class Commander:
def __init__(self, battlefield):
self.battlefield = battlefield
def issue_command(self, command):
# 根据战场信息下达命令
pass
3. 培训与模拟
AR技术可以用于军事训练,提高士兵的实战能力。通过模拟真实战场环境,士兵可以在安全的环境下进行训练,提高应对各种复杂情况的能力。
# 军事训练代码示例
class MilitaryTraining:
def __init__(self, battlefield):
self.battlefield = battlefield
def start_training(self):
# 开始训练
pass
二、未来挑战
1. 技术成熟度
尽管AR技术在军事领域具有巨大潜力,但目前仍处于发展阶段。如何提高AR技术的成熟度,使其在实战中发挥更大作用,是未来需要解决的问题。
2. 安全问题
AR技术在军事领域的应用可能带来新的安全风险。如何确保AR系统不被敌方利用,保护军事秘密,是未来需要关注的问题。
3. 法律与伦理
AR技术在军事领域的应用涉及到法律与伦理问题。如何平衡军事需求与公民权利,确保技术应用的正当性,是未来需要思考的问题。
三、总结
AR技术在军事领域的应用将带来深刻的变革。通过提高技术成熟度、应对安全挑战和解决法律与伦理问题,AR技术有望在未来发挥更大的作用。
